MONOGAMY HAS MET ITS MATCH


When it comes to scoring on the side, this book is your best friend.

Comedians Bill Burr, Joe DeRosa, and Robert Kelly have experienced the rich pleasures and unspeakable risks of romantic infidelity, and survived to tell their tales.

Now, they impart all the wisdom, advice, and humor they picked up along the way, including how to:

* Wipe away your shame and guilt—and get smart before you get hard

* Conduct your filth with the right chick, in the right place, at the right time

* Take an hour to shower and scour—and fight your worst enemy: glitter

* Explain a strange scrunchy, hair extension, or pair of earrings to your girl

* Navigate strip clubs, massage parlors, and women of the night

* Lie like a woman—and call it quits without getting caught

Featuring ten true stories from men who’ve lived the life and a link to watch Burr, DeRosa, and Kelly’s hilarious short film of the same name, Cheat is a wickedly smart field guide to philandering that will revolutionize your game.

INTRODUCTION

If you even glanced at the front cover of this book, you know what it’s about. And if you’re some weirdo who picks up a book and starts reading it without looking at the front cover first, this is a book for men about cheating. Let’s get two things straight:

1. This book is gender specific for one reason: we’re dudes. If we were chicks, we would’ve written a book to help women act like pigs. But we’re not, so we didn’t. Besides, women don’t need any help in the deceit department. That’s not a cheap shot. It’s a respect...
